1-Azaspiro[4.5]decane, also known as spirocyclic amine, plays a pivotal role in chemical synthesis as a versatile building block. This unique compound is widely utilized in organic chemistry for the construction of complex molecular structures due to its spirocyclic nature, which offers a diverse range of reactivity and functionality.In chemical synthesis, 1-Azaspiro[4.5]decane serves as a valuable precursor for the synthesis of various biologically active compounds, pharmaceuticals, and advanced materials. Its spirocyclic framework enables the creation of chiral centers and stereoisomers, making it a valuable tool in the design and development of new molecules with specific properties and functionalities.Furthermore, the spirocyclic amine moiety in 1-Azaspiro[4.5]decane imparts unique physicochemical properties to the synthesized products, which can significantly impact their biological activities, pharmacokinetics, and drug-receptor interactions. This makes it an indispensable building block in medicinal chemistry for the discovery and optimization of novel drug candidates.Overall, 1-Azaspiro[4.5]decane is a crucial component in chemical synthesis, enabling chemists to access a diverse array of molecular architectures and facilitating the development of innovative materials and therapeutics.
